一个典型的具有32个RK值的表是什么意思,如何应用于RLE算法中
时间: 2024-02-12 20:03:19 浏览: 147
RLE.rar_RLE_rle算法
一个典型的具有32个RK值的表是指游程编码中可能出现的32个不同的RK值,每个RK值包含一个计数值和一个符号。这个表通常被称为游程编码的字典表(Dictionary Table),它是游程编码算法中的关键部分之一。
在实际应用中,游程编码的字典表可以根据数据的特点进行自适应调整,以提高压缩效率。例如,对于一些重复性较高的数据,可以将字典表中的一些常用RK值提前准备好,从而减少压缩后的数据大小。
在RLE算法中,字典表通常是在压缩和解压缩过程中共享的,这样可以保证压缩和解压缩的一致性。在压缩时,可以遍历数据序列,将连续的相同数据块转换为相应的RK值,并将它们存储到输出缓冲区中。在解压缩时,可以读取输出缓冲区中的RK值,并根据字典表还原出原始数据序列。
阅读全文